Smart Lighting: Enhancing Focus and Comfort

Proper lighting is essential for maintaining focus and reducing eye strain. Smart lighting allows you to adjust brightness and color temperature based on the time of day or your personal preference.

Key Features of Smart Lighting:

  • Adjustable Brightness: Dim or brighten lights based on your work needs.
  • Color Temperature Control: Switch between warm and cool tones to match natural light cycles.
  • Voice and App Control: Adjust settings hands-free using voice commands or mobile apps.

Automating Routine Tasks

Automation allows you to set up routines that handle repetitive tasks, so you can focus on your work without interruptions. Smart assistants like Amazon Alexa or Google Assistant can manage your schedule, send reminders, and even control connected devices through voice commands.

Examples of Automation in a Home Office

Task Automation Solution
Turning on lights when you start work Smart lights scheduled to turn on at a specific time
Adjusting room temperature A smart thermostat that adapts based on your working hours
Blocking distractions during meetings A smart assistant setting “Do Not Disturb” mode automatically
Playing focus music A smart speaker playing a predefined playlist when work starts

4. Ensuring Security and Privacy in a Smart Home Office

As IoT devices become an essential part of the home office, ensuring security and privacy is more important than ever. Cyber threats, data breaches, and unauthorized access can put your work and personal information at risk. Here are some best practices to keep your smart home office secure.

Use Strong Passwords and Two-Factor Authentication

One of the simplest yet most effective ways to protect your IoT devices is by using strong, unique passwords. Avoid using default passwords that come with the device, as they are often easy targets for hackers. Additionally, enable two-factor authentication (2FA) whenever possible to add an extra layer of security.

Secure Your Wi-Fi Network

Your home Wi-Fi network is the backbone of your smart home office, so keeping it secure is crucial. Follow these steps to enhance Wi-Fi security:

Security Measure Description
Change Default Credentials Update the router’s default username and password to something strong and unique.
Use WPA3 Encryption If available, use WPA3 encryption for better protection against cyber threats.
Create a Separate Network Set up a guest network for IoT devices to isolate them from work-related data.
Regularly Update Firmware Keep your router’s firmware updated to patch any security vulnerabilities.

Keep IoT Devices Updated

Iot device manufacturers frequently release updates to fix security flaws and improve performance. Enable automatic updates where possible or check for updates regularly to ensure your devices have the latest security patches.

Limit Data Sharing and Permissions

Iot devices often collect data to improve functionality, but not all data collection is necessary. Review each devices settings and disable any unnecessary permissions or data-sharing options. Be cautious when granting access to cameras, microphones, or location services.

Use a VPN for Remote Work

A Virtual Private Network (VPN) encrypts your internet connection, adding an extra layer of security when accessing company resources remotely. This helps protect sensitive work data from potential cyber threats.

Monitor Device Activity Regularly

Regularly review device activity logs and network traffic to detect any suspicious behavior. Many routers and IoT management apps offer monitoring tools that allow you to see which devices are connected and what data they are transmitting.
